Common application scenarios for bituminous membranes
Bituminous waterproofing, including SBS membrane and APP membrane, is widely used across building and civil works. Typical uses include:
- Flat and exposed roofs: torch-applied or self-adhesive bitumen membrane, often with mineral or metallic surface finish for UV exposure.
- Basements and underground structures: membranes applied to floors and walls, sometimes in pre-applied anti-adhesive configurations for below-grade concrete.
- Tunnels, bridges, and municipal infrastructure: heavy-duty bitumen membranes where mechanical durability and long-term performance matter.
- Repair and renovation: self-adhesive membranes and non-curing coatings used where open-flame work is restricted or where old surfaces need overlay.
- Detail and joint reinforcement: self-adhesive tapes and non-curing rubber asphalt coatings for cracks, laps, and pipe penetrations.
Climate strongly influences the choice. Hot regions often favour APP-modified or heat-stable systems, while cold regions typically use SBS-modified membranes for low-temperature flexibility. The correct choice should be confirmed against your local specification and site conditions.
Buyer decision table
| Project condition | Material option | What to confirm before inquiry | Notes |
|---|---|---|---|
| Exposed roof in hot climate | APP or modified bitumen membrane with mineral surface | Thickness, surface finish, roll size, expected temperature range | Surface finish affects UV resistance and appearance |
| Roof or structure in cold climate | SBS modified bitumen membrane | Low-temperature flexibility requirement, thickness, application method | SBS is often specified for cold flexibility |
| Basement floor and walls | Self-adhesive or pre-applied anti-adhesive bitumen membrane | Positive or negative side, groundwater condition, substrate | Pre-applied types suit cast-against concrete |
| Renovation where flame is not allowed | Self-adhesive modified bitumen membrane | Existing substrate condition, primer needs, ambient temperature | Avoids open-flame torching |
| Cracks, laps, penetrations | Butyl tape or non-curing rubber asphalt coating | Gap width, substrate material, exposure | Used with membranes, not as a standalone roof system |
How to choose the right specification
Once the membrane type is settled, the specification details determine cost, logistics, and site performance. When preparing an inquiry, consider the following:
- Thickness: commonly specified by project requirements; heavier structures and below-grade work often call for thicker membranes.
- Reinforcement: polyester and fibreglass carriers behave differently in terms of strength and dimensional stability. Confirm what the specification requires.
- Surface finish: sanded, film, mineral, or metallic surfaces are selected based on exposure and whether the membrane is a base or cap sheet.
- Roll width and length: affects coverage, waste, and labour. Confirm the standard roll size available.
- Installation method: torch-on, self-adhesive, or hot-mopped systems change both product choice and site requirements.
- Packing: rolls per pallet, pallet dimensions, and container loading affect freight and handling.
- Quantity and destination port: total order volume and destination influence lead time, packing, and shipping arrangement.
Where a project involves multiple areas, such as a roof plus basement, you may need more than one membrane type. Coatings such as polyurethane or non-curing rubber asphalt are often used alongside membranes for detailing and reinforcement.

Common mistakes and selection risks
A frequent error is selecting a membrane by brand or price alone without matching the modifier type to the climate. Using an APP-oriented product in a very cold region, or the reverse, can affect flexibility and application. Another risk is ignoring the substrate: pre-applied membranes, self-adhesive systems, and torch-applied membranes each require different surface preparation.
Buyers also sometimes overlook detailing. Even a correctly chosen membrane can leak at laps, penetrations, and upstands if joints and reinforcement are not addressed with suitable tapes or coatings. Finally, confirm roll size and packing before ordering, since these directly affect coverage calculations and container loading. When a specification names a specific brand, ask the supplier to match the technical description rather than assuming products are identical.
